Dalasan, a very progressive three year old from Adelaide, is favourite with Sportsbet.com.au to remain unbeaten this Spring when he contests the Danehill Stakes (1200m) on Saturday at Flemington.
The only time the gelding has come to Melbourne was in the Sires Produce during the Autumn where he threw the race away when running a narrow second. He resumed with an electric win at Morphettville, beating subsequent Memsie winner Scales Of Justice and firmed into 2019 Caulfield Guineas favouritism. On form, clearly the horse to beat and that’s reflected in the market where he is a $2.70 chance and well backed.
He heads betting over Super Seth, an impressive first up winner of the McNeil. He’s at $3.70, then you have to jump to $7.50 to the next best, which is Sebrakate after Lyre was scratched.
